    • DISTRICT NEWS
      BARNOLDSWICK.
      TOSSING FOR TWIST
      —At the Skipton Petty Sessions on Saturday, before Mr T H Dewhurst and other Magistrates. Joseph Halstead, quarryman, of Earbv, and Joseph Walsh. of a similar occupation, living at Barnoldswick, were summoned for gaming on the highway with coins. A constable saw the young fellows on the 6th inst. on Tubber Hill, Salterforth. They were playing pitch and toss. They decamped on seeing the officer, but were overtaken. The defendants, who appeared, explained that they were only tossing for half an ounce of twist. There was no real gambling for money. There being no record against the men they were allowed to escape with the payment of costs.

    Death 22 Sep 1917  Pas de Calais, France Find all individuals with events at this location  [6
    • He served with the West Riding Regiment and the Royal Engineers. He is commemorated in the Favreuil British Cemetery. He was awarded the Bristish War Medal and the Victory Medal.
